Beaumont is a city located in Riverside County, California, with a population of approximately 50,000 residents. The city was incorporated in 1912 and has a rich history dating back to the early 19th century. The name "Beaumont" means "beautiful mountain" in French, and it is nestled in the San Gorgonio Pass between the San Bernardino Mountains and the San Jacinto Mountains.
One interesting fact about Beaumont is its connection to the transportation industry. The city is strategically located along Interstate 10, which is one of the busiest freight corridors in the United States. This makes Beaumont a key transportation hub for the movement of goods and services across the country. The city is also home to several major distribution centers and logistics companies, further solidifying its importance in the freight transportation industry.
Victorville is a city located in the Victor Valley of San Bernardino County, California. It was founded in 1885 and was named after Jacob Nash Victor, a prominent railroad official. The city has a rich history in freight transportation, as it is strategically located along major transportation routes.
One of the key factors that contributed to the growth of Victorville as a transportation hub was the construction of the Southern Pacific Railroad in the late 19th century. This railroad line connected Victorville to major cities like Los Angeles and San Francisco, making it an important stop for freight transportation. Today, the city is still served by several major rail lines, including the Union Pacific Railroad and the BNSF Railway.
In addition to rail transportation, Victorville is also well-connected by highways. It is located at the intersection of Interstate 15 and State Route 18, which provides easy access to other major cities in Southern California. The city is also home to the Southern California Logistics Airport, a major air cargo facility that handles freight transportation and logistics operations.
